Mitchell’s Farm
Michell’s Farm is a sixth generation family owned and operated farm that has been growing on the Saanich Peninsula for over 150 years!
Starting October 5th, they’ll be open every day throughout the month of October from 9 a.m. to 5 p.m., so you’ll have plenty of time to visit with loved ones.
Wander through their spacious and booming pumpkin patch and take home as many as you can carry.
- Where: Mitchell’s Farm, 2451 Island View Road
- When: Open every day in October from 9 a.m. to 5 p.m.

Blues Workshop at Hermann’s Jazz Club
The Victoria Blues Society is pleased to offer a workshop on blues music with Jack Lavin, David Vest and Dr. Jim Martens.
Hermann’s Jazz Club will host, and full bar service will be available for anyone in need of refreshments!
The workshop is free for Victoria Blues Society members and $10 for non-members, payable by cash only. Spots are limited, so email Deb Rhymer debrhymer@shaw.ca to register and reserve your seat.
- Where: Hermann’s Jazz Club, 753 View Street
- When: Tuesday, October 8th from 7 p.m. to 9 p.m.
